In Croatia, Klemše families are predominantly Croats (from Daruvar ), rarely Slovenes (from Buje ). In the past century, relatively most of Croatian residents bearing this family name were born in Pakrac and in Slovenia.
Prevalence
About 20 people with faimily name Klemše live in Croatia today, in 8 households. There were 10 of them in the middle of the past century, and their number doubled. They are located in four Croatian counties, four cities and two other places, mostly in Daruvar (<10), Bjelovar (<5), Sirac in Daruvar area (<5), Kastel (<5), and in Veliko Trgovisce in Zabok area (<5).
